博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
yii2:引用项目外的文件或类
阅读量:6549 次
发布时间:2019-06-24

本文共 660 字,大约阅读时间需要 2 分钟。

yii2:引用项目外的文件或类

以项目:frontend为例,文件目录如下:

frontend/

    frontend/controllers
    frontend/views
    frontend/runtime
    ......

  

other/

    other/phpexcel/

   ......

 

在frontend/controllers/IndexController.php方法中:actionIndex中,引用 PHPExcel类:

$excelpath = dirname(Yii::$app->basePath).DIRECTORY_SEPARATOR.'weixin'.DIRECTORY_SEPARATOR.'phpexcel'.DIRECTORY_SEPARATOR;        include_once $excelpath . 'PHPExcel.php';        include_once $excelpath . 'PHPExcel'.DIRECTORY_SEPARATOR.'IOFactory.php';        $excel     = new \PHPExcel();

  

以上是正确引用,如果是require_once dirname(dirname(dirname(__FILE__))).'/other/phpexcel/PHPExcel.php';这样引用,是报错,找不到类:

Class 'frontaction\controllers\PHPExcel' not found

 

转载地址:http://jguco.baihongyu.com/

你可能感兴趣的文章
关于函数的连续性
查看>>
[置顶] HashMap HashTable HashSet区别剖析
查看>>
.NET框架设计(常被忽视的框架设计技巧)
查看>>
浮点数的内存方式以及由内存转化为浮点数
查看>>
如何对SharePoint网站进行预热(warmup)以提高响应速度
查看>>
Ibatis.Net 数据库操作(四)
查看>>
MongoVUE的使用
查看>>
Datagrid数据导出到excel文件的三种方法
查看>>
Nutch 使用总结
查看>>
Windows Phone 如何振动手机?
查看>>
转载——开阔自己的视野,勇敢的接触新知识
查看>>
ASP.NET MVC form验证
查看>>
2013第46周二今天开放中遇到的几个问题
查看>>
sql row_number 用法
查看>>
c++ 门面模式(Facade)
查看>>
SharePoint 2007 页面及用户控件
查看>>
java Socket Tcp 浏览器和服务器(二)
查看>>
zepto点透解决思路
查看>>
JavaScript Web Application summary
查看>>
hibernate 联合主键
查看>>